I am thinking about a tune from Tim. I know I can swap back to the stock PCM when I bring the car to the dealer. From the input I have received from most, the 6.2L is pretty bullet proof and a tune from Tim would net me about 700-720 rwhp with a LMI intake.

I was thinking about doing a 2.85" pulley at some point but with the clutched pulley in there would I be better off getting a lower overdrive crank pulley? Is the crank pulley on my 2016 now pinned? What is the safest and best way to go about it?

swapped pcm won't fool the dealer...285 upper doesnt need the pin but the lower does for sure...it is recommended to pin it either way because your warranty is gone either way...unless your dealer is very cool about it...but dealers change when they have to pay the piper
